Park Ranger
Nancy Eileen Muleady-Mecham
244 pages, softcover: $14.95
Vishnu Temple Press, 2004.

Ever dreamed of a career as a park ranger? Nancy Muleady-Mecham goes beyond campfire talks and nifty uniforms to show us the gritty reality of rangerdom. A few hair-raising anecdotes from her 20-plus years of rangering include performing a field amputation, saving a 17-year-old heart attack victim, and dealing with a lost man, a shooting, a burning car and a head injury in the space of a single day. Maybe being an accountant isn’t so bad.
